Tapping into History: A Closer Look at the Fascinating Heritage of the Staffordshire Bull Terrier

The Staffordshire Bull Terrier has a rich history that dates back to 19th-century England. Originally bred for bull-baiting and later as a fighting dog, the breed's tenacity and courage were highly valued. Over time, however, the Staffordshire Bull Terrier's purpose shifted, and it became a beloved family companion. Today, this breed continues to carry its heritage proudly, embodying both strength and gentleness.

People also ask about Staffordshire Bull Terrier A Pitbull:

  1. Are Staffordshire Bull Terriers Pitbulls?

    No, Staffordshire Bull Terriers are not Pitbulls. While both breeds share similar ancestry and have physical resemblances, they are considered separate breeds. The Staffordshire Bull Terrier originated in England, while the term Pitbull is a broad label that can refer to several different breeds, including the American Pit Bull Terrier, American Staffordshire Terrier, and Staffordshire Bull Terrier.

  2. Are Staffordshire Bull Terriers aggressive?

    Staffordshire Bull Terriers can have a strong protective instinct, but aggression is not a defining characteristic of the breed. Like any dog, their behavior depends on various factors such as training, socialization, and individual temperament. With proper care, training, and socialization from an early age, Staffordshire Bull Terriers can be friendly, affectionate, and well-behaved companions.

  3. Do Staffordshire Bull Terriers make good family pets?

    Yes, Staffordshire Bull Terriers can make excellent family pets. They are known for being good with children and can form strong bonds with their human family members. However, it's important to note that no dog breed is universally suitable for all families. Potential owners should consider factors such as their lifestyle, ability to provide training and exercise, and the dog's individual needs before deciding if a Staffordshire Bull Terrier is the right fit for their family.

  4. Are Staffordshire Bull Terriers dangerous?

    Staffordshire Bull Terriers are not inherently dangerous. Like any dog, their behavior is influenced by various factors such as breeding, training, and socialization. It is crucial for owners to provide proper training, socialization, and care to ensure a well-behaved and balanced Staffordshire Bull Terrier. Responsible ownership and understanding the breed's needs are key to preventing any potential issues.

  5. Do Staffordshire Bull Terriers have a strong prey drive?

    Staffordshire Bull Terriers can have a moderate prey drive, which means they may show interest in chasing small animals. However, individual tendencies can vary. Early and proper socialization, along with consistent training, can help manage and redirect their prey drive. Always supervise interactions between Staffordshire Bull Terriers and other animals to ensure everyone's safety.
